Tyee Tilghman is an actor, writer, director, storyteller and acting coach living in Los Angeles. Mr. Tilghman holds an MFA in acting from the American Conservatory Theatre in San Francisco, and a BFA in Drama from West Virginia University. Select Teaching Credits: A Noise Within, Identity School of Acting Los Angeles, City Hearts, P.S. Arts, B.R.I.D.G.E. Theater Project, Denver Center Theatre Academy, Neighborhood Bridges, Demystifying Shakespeare Workshop,InterAct Story Theatre and Living History. Select TV/Film Credits: Baskets (FX), Party of Five (FreeFormTV), Broken Cradle and A Wife Betrayed (Lifetime), Criminal Minds and The Young & The Restless (CBS), I’m Dying Up Here (Showtime), A Trumped Birthday (Short), American Nightmares, dir. Rusty Cundieff & Darin Scott. Select Regional Credits: Our Very Own Carlin McCullough (Geffen Playhouse), Merry Wives of Windsor (Folger Library), Skeleton Crew (Studio Theatre), Gem of the Ocean and Fences (Marin Theatre Company), Spunk! and The Winter’s Tale (California Shakespeare Theatre), A Raisin in the Sun (DCPA); Three Sisters (Chautauqua Theatre Company).
